Output 62ff0778bc1371e8c85606fc88904b0d1fb0dc2df789473c24d5c20023d9f4a0:4

value
31505600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d218df31fc88cb67a541802d1630e3283381875a OP_EQUAL
address
3LqucxLxnF5A2ku7bxt2nECV1QhDm9bsjJ
transaction
62ff0778bc1371e8c85606fc88904b0d1fb0dc2df789473c24d5c20023d9f4a0
confirmations
316973
spent
true